Each string may have several knots, with the type and location of the. a quipu (khipu) was a method used by the incas and other ancient andean cultures to keep records and communicate information. instead of using paper, stone, wood, or any known form of writing, the incas developed a system using specially. quipu, an accounting apparatus used by andean peoples from 2500 bce, especially during the inca empire of the 15th and 16th centuries. khipus are made of a series of cotton or wool strings hanging from a main cord. the strings are khipus, devices invented by indigenous andeans to store information. The khipus present us with numbers in three dimensions—their knots represent quantities through a complex combination of shape, spin direction, and relative position. mathematics involved more than just arithmetic for the incas. It consisted of a long textile cord (called a top, or primary, cord) with a varying number of pendant cords with knots encoding numeric values.
